Ronald Greene, died Sunday, Jan. 20, 2013, at Lake Region Healthcare in Fergus Falls.

Ron was born on April 16, 1956, in Fargo, to Harry and Marjorie (Tottenham) Greene. He grew up in Pelican Rapids and attended school there, later going to M State in Detroit Lakes for its welding program.

For many years he operated Greene’s Poultry Farm with his father, the Baer Poultry Farms at Lake Park, and in recent years at McDonalds in Pelican Rapids.

On April 14, 2001, he married Christine Kallas in Las Vegas, Nev. They made their home in Pelican Rapids until recently when they moved to Fergus Falls.

He was a member of the First Congregational United Church of Christ, a long-time member of the Pelican Rapids Fire Department (from 1980 until retiring in 2005), and a former member of the Lions Club and Jaycees.

Over the years he has enjoyed time fishing, both in the boat and their fish house.

In his younger days he enjoyed bowling, golfing, motorcycling and snowmobiling.

Ron had a love for animals that included pet ducks, guinea hens and specialty chickens. He had several cats and dogs growing up that were special. At present he and Chris have two shih-tzus.

He was preceded in death by his parents; his stepmother, Dorothy; and a brother-in-law, Curtis Thompson.

Survivors include his wife, Christine; two sisters, Adele Thompson of Pelican Rapids and Sharon Bourcy of Fargo; a brother-in-law, Arlo Bourcy of Moorhead; three nieces, Timberly Bourcy, Amy Jo Bourcy and her daughter, Karina, and Penny (Jeremy) Ripperger, along with their children, Jarret and Jordyn; his mother-in-law, Carol (Brenna) Kallas of Inver Grove Heights; and other relatives from the Twin Cities.
